As you may be aware, St Pats Branch have been raising funds to have a memorial stone erected at Dan McMichaels Grave.
There is an article in tonight's evening news....
http://www.edinburghnews.scotsman.com/news/tribute-to-hibs-scottish-cup-boss-dan-mcmichael-1-3201946
St Pat’s wish to invite all Hibernian Supporters to join us, along with members of the Hibernian F.C. Board, the Hibernian Supporters Association and the McMichael Family, to this event. St. Patrick’s Branch Patron and modern day legend Patrick Gordon Stanton will unveil this stone in honour of Dan. The ceremony will take place in the Eastern Cemetery, Easter Rd, on Saturday 7th December at 11.30 am, prior to the home game against Patrick Thistle.

Nice piece indeed, but they got a couple of things wrong:
Dan lived at 287 Easter Road, not 247; and when Phil Kelso took over as Manager, Dan was appointed as Club Secretary and reinstated when Phil moved to manage Arsenal the next season, and did not "leave his beloved club for a short spell" :wink:
